           In the face of environmental protection, cross-border cooperation may be more effective. Germany and France, including Soitec, announced on the 24th that they had successfully developed a record-breaking solar cell, the Sing Tao Daily of Hong Kong reported on September 26.


            It is reported that scientific research teams including Institut Fraunhofer (ISE), CEA-LETI and Center Helmholtz of the Helmholtz Center in Berlin have successfully developed a new solar cell structure with a record efficiency of 44.7%. In the joint statement, scientists explained that this meant that 44.7 percent of the energy from ultraviolet to infrared sunlight could be converted into electricity. This is an important step towards reducing the cost of solar power and achieving a further 50% efficiency. This achievement refreshed in May this year, the team announced that the efficiency rate of 43.6%. This multi-junction "III-V" battery, using polyphotovoltaic (CPV) technology, can generate twice the power generation rate of conventional photovoltaic cells in areas with strong sunlight.


            In a statement, Soitec's president, Ervey, said the technology had been developed in less than four months and that scientists and the company's experts had great potential to design "four-junction solar cells" using special bonding technology cables.
